TORIC UHD 30mm 2.5-15X44 FFP MRAD/MRAD Hunting Rifle Scope
Featuring fully multi-coated SCHOTT high-transmission (HT) glass and extra-low dispersion (ED) lens, which make up TRACT’s advanced Ultra High Definition (UHD) optical system. The TORIC 30mm 2.5-15×44 provides the long range hunter with the perfect magnification and objective size to maximize low light performance and long range shots in a lighter weight package. The Locking Exposed Elevation turret allows you to dial for bullet drop compensation or use the reticle to holdover. The TORIC 30mm 2.5-15×44 provides 30 MRAD of total elevation adjustment allowing you to dial for even the longest shots in the field.
